WLM series water level meter Operating instructions GENERAL The WLM Series Water Level Meter is a self contained portable instrument This meter is used for measuring static water level in wells or small diameter samplers The WLM is contructed of lightweight aluminum and machined solid plastic components to provide a more rugged contruction than injection molded plastic components The electronics module can be removed so that the entire reel and tape can be cleaned and decontaminated The tapes are marked in feet 1 10 ft black numbers and 1 100 ff graduations and meet international standards for accuracy US GGG T 106E 5 and EEC CLASS II Europe Probes are constructed of stainless steel and teflon OPERATION All units are equipped with a test button so that the circuit and battery can be tested before beginning field work Push and hold down the test button for several seconds to verify that the battery will be able to keep working in the field A battery life of 2 3 years is normal provided the buzzer and light are not on Verify polarity Although difficult it is possible to insert the battery into the drawer incorrectly so please verify polarity If the battery needs to be forced into the drawer it is probably backwards During a pump test the sensitivity knob can be turned fully counterclockwise to turn the unit off The WLM meters are designed for simple operation in the field All meters are equipped with an

3. external adjustment for water quality to provide faster water detects in very pure water For very pure water no dissolved solids turn the external knob clockwise to the 2 or 3 o clock position For very salty water turn the knob counterclockwise to the 10 or 11 o clock position This prevents bridging which occurs when the probe being wet is detected as the probe being in water Please note distilled water cannot be detected at any setting so avoid using the deionized water distilled water generally used in the cleaning process since the lons conduct the electric current that activates the circuit MAINTENANCE AND STORAGE The meter should be stored with the tape and strain relief under very slight tension just enough to keep the tape from unwinding Excessive tension will wear out the strain relief unnecessarily and prematurely The probe can be stored without the need to clean if When cleaning the probe do not use organic solvents In the event lime or calcium deposits on the probe electrodes remove the battery and soak the probe in water and vinegar 2 parts water one part vinegar overnight Since all units have a removable electronics module the reel and tape assembly can be cleaned using full immersion providing the electrical connector in the reel is kept out to the water or usingwater from a hose PROBE OR CABLE REPLACEMENT Detalled directions are included withthe new probe or tape Generally the tape and probe wear out
